I got the unit in and bolted up to the engine today. Tomorrow will be driveshaft, linkage,
cooling lines, oil etc. 

Here is an idea I came up with today that worked very well.  Not having a trans jack, I
used to tie down strapes with rachets from my luggage rack to the trans housing. I was
able to raise the trans at whatever speed or level I needed. The tailshaft could be easily
raised with a small floor jack.  Most builders have more resourses and skill than I do.
But just incase someone else out there is poor like me, maybe this will help...(see pic)

NEW transmission problem:

After three runs with the new to me trans all was working and shifting well. Then
I parked it this morning. About five hours later I start to go out to a cruise night
and it wont go into any gear.
I can feel the shift detents when moving the shifter but no movment at all.
It has new fluid and filter. fluid was showing a little low this morning. After
adding fluid, now shows a little over the full line.
I'm stumped! Any ideas???
